Properties of C4H11O2ClS ((2-Hydroxyethyl) dimethylsulfoxonium chloride):

Compound Name(2-Hydroxyethyl) dimethylsulfoxonium chloride
Chemical FormulaC4H11O2ClS
Molar Mass158.64694 g/mol

Physical properties
Appearancewhite solid
Density1.2510 g/cm³

Identifiers
CAS Number334026-23-2
SMILESOCC[S+](=O)(C)C.[Cl-]
Hill formulaC4H11ClO2S

What are compound properties?

Chemical compound properties include physical characteristics such as melting point, boiling point, and density, which are important for chemical identification and applications. Alternative names help identify the same compound when referenced by different naming conventions.
